"Nike has officially announced that the "Soundtrack" LeBron 16 Low will be releasing via Nike SNKRS and other select retailers on March 28 for $160. The pair's color scheme draw inspiration from Outkast's classic Speakerboxxx/The Love Below double album that released in 2003, the year James was drafted. The most obvious hit inspired by the project is the mismatched red and pink insoles to represent each respective album."
